
Turnkey property administration is the best option if your goal is to get into investing in real-estate. A good company can help you find tenants and set your investment property up for success. It's important to tread carefully before you jump in.
Before you hire a property manager, do your homework. It's always a good idea get advice from several people. That way, you can be sure that you're making the right choice.
A property manager who is skilled in property management will be able recommend the best properties to buy. Some property management companies specialize in turning distressed homes into profitable investments. They can help you select a location and find the right tenant for your property. They also handle routine maintenance.

It can be beneficial to consult a real estate investment advisor when you're just starting out. These professionals can help you connect with other investors who have had experience managing and buying turnkey properties. This can increase your confidence and help to make the right investment decision.
Turnkey property administration is a great option to make money investing. The best part about turningkey property management is that you can enjoy passive income and the peace of your mind knowing that your investment is in good hands. As an investor, you have to spend a lot of time and energy running a business, but a good property manager can free up your time so that you can focus on other aspects of your business.
Turnkey properties offer many benefits. You don't need to make repairs. It can be a drawback, however. The cost of repairing your property can add up quickly.
The reputation of any property management company is another thing you need to take into account when evaluating your options. There are some scam companies that will take advantage of investors. You should ensure that you choose a company with a track record of providing excellent service.

It will be easier for vacant homes to be filled if a property manager is hired. The housing market is improving, but there is still a lack of homes available. Finding tenants willing to move in can be a way for property managers to fill vacant spaces.
Finally, turnkey property management can save you from having to deal with unexpected emergencies. There are bound to be some problems when you rent a property. A property manager will handle rent collection and evictions so you don't have too.
You need to make sure that you are receiving the best property management service for your needs. A property management company may be an additional cost, but it can prove to be worth it. A good company will help you earn the most.
